Berliet had been a French manufacturer involving automobiles, buses, trucks and military motor vehicles among other vehicles situated in Vénissieux, outside of Lyon, France. Founded in 1899, and apart from a new five-year period from 1944 to 1949 when it absolutely was put into 'administration sequestre' it absolutely was in private ownership until 1967 when it then became part of Citroën, and subsequently acquired by Renault in 1974 as well as merged with Saviem right into a new Renault Trucks company in 1978. The Berliet marque was eliminated by 1980.Marius Berliet started his experiments with automobiles throughout 1894. Some single-cylinder cars had been followed in 1900 by the twin-cylinder model. In 1902, Berliet took over this plant of Audibert & Lavirotte within Lyon. Berliet started to develop four-cylinder automobiles featured by a honeycomb radiator and metal chassis frame was used rather than wood. The next year, a model was launched that has been similar to contemporary Mercedes. In 1906, Berliet sold the driver's licence for manufacturing his model to the American Locomotive Company.

Just before World War I, Berliet offered a choice of models from 8 RESUME to 60 CV. The main models received four-cylinder engines (2412 cc and 4398 cc, respectively), and there was a six-cylinder style of 9500 cc. A 1539 cc design (12 CV) ended up being produced between 1910 along with 1912. From 1912, six-cylinder models were created upon individual orders just.The First World War led to a massive increase popular. Berliet, like Renault and Latil, produced trucks for your French army. The military orders placed major demands for the factory's capacity, necessitating major investment throughout production plant and manufacturing plant space.In 1915 a 300 hectare site was acquired between Vénissieux et Saint-Priest to be able to build a new main factory.The Berliet CBA started to be the iconic truck about the Voie Sacrée, supplying the battle front at Verdun during 1916. 25, 000 of these 4/5 heap Berliet trucks, originally launched in 1914, were ordered by the actual French army. During 1916 40 ones were leaving the plant everyday. Under license from Renault, Berliet were also generating shells and battle tanks presently. The number of personnel employed increased to 3, 150.By 1917 the value of annual turnover acquired multiplied fourfold since the start of the war, and a new authorized structure was deemed suitable. The company became the actual Société anonyme des Vehicles Marius Berliet.Following war the manufacturer reoriented portion of its production back to be able to passenger cars, but Berliet nevertheless discovered themselves with excess volume, as the army was will no longer buying all the vehicles the factory could create, and overall output halved.Marius Berliet responded on the outbreak of peace by deciding to generate just a single sort of truck and a single kind of car, which represented a departure from his pre-war market strategy. The single truck on what Berliet focused was your 5 ton CBA that had served the media so well during the actual war.

The passenger car for being produced, exhibited on the Berliet stand for the 15th Paris Motor Show in October 1919, was the 3296cc (15HP/CV) "Torpedo" bodied "Berliet Kind VB" of modern appearance. Marius Berliet was it's unlikely that any to miss a technique: rather than devote time period and engineering talent to having a new car for the brand new decade, he obtained and copied an American Dodge. The Dodge was once robust, and the Berliet content was well received inside March 1919 when the idea had its first community outing, locally, at the Lyon Deal Fair. The headlights were mounted unusually high plus the simple disc wheels ended up large, giving the car a nice "no nonsense" look. Particularly attractive was the buying price of just 11, 800 francs in October 1919. Unfortunately, however, the Berliet engineers failed to ensure the steel used inside the car's construction was from the same quality as the Us steel used for your Dodge, and this resulted in series problems to the early customers of the particular "Berliet Type VB" and serious reputational damage to the company.

The factory were being set up to generate the "Berliet Type VB" on the rate of 100 cars daily which would have been recently an ambitious target underneath any circumstances. The rapid drop-off sought after for what at this stage was the manufacturer's just passenger car model that followed the standard issues plunged the enterprise into financial difficulties, with losses of fifty five million francs recorded a single year. Survival was in doubt, and Berliet was slipped into judicial administration in 1921. Marius Berliet himself had held 88% in the share capital, but was unable to repay all the company's creditors along with the firm therefore fell in to the hands of the banking institutions. Berliet was nevertheless in a position to retain operational control. During the ensuring 10 years, supported by a sustained recovery sought after that in turn reflected an effective model strategy after 1922, Berliet was able to repay his debtors and, in 1929, to regain financial control over the business from the finance institutions.
